Dale Earnhardt Jr.’s Stunning Revelation: The Financial Struggle Behind TrackHouse Racing’s Dream to Champion Short Track Heroes

Dale Earnhardt Jr., the revered co-owner of JR Motorsports, has made a heartfelt confession that’s set the racing world abuzz. Despite his fervent desire to support short track stars by providing them opportunities in the Xfinity Series, financial hurdles have stalled his noble ambitions. Recently, JR Motorsports gave Bubba Pollard and Carson Kvapil a shot at Richmond and Martinsville, respectively. However, the upcoming Texas Motor Speedway event will see no such action for the No. 88 car due to a dire lack of funding.”In an ideal universe,” Earnhardt expressed to NBC Sports, “I’d flood the track with talents like Bubba and Carson. Giving Carson a full season is a dream I’m eager to realize. Bubba Pollard running full-time? That’s the goal.”

But these dreams hinge on financial backing. Pollard’s stint at Richmond was made possible only by Rheem stepping in to sponsor. “Without their support, Bubba’s opportunity would’ve been non-existent,” Earnhardt disclosed.The narrative also highlights Carson Kvapil’s journey, backed by Chevrolet’s young drivers program—a support system initiated by Earnhardt’s advocacy. Despite Chevrolet’s increasing backing, the cold, hard truth remains: money talks. Kvapil’s tale mirrors that of Josh Berry, another talented driver whose ascent in NASCAR was delayed by funding woes. Despite a promising seventh-place finish at Richmond in 2015 and Earnhardt’s passionate appeals for sponsorship, Berry’s career was relegated back to short tracks due to a lack of financial support.JR Motorsports has been a cradle for nurturing talent, with drivers like William Byron, Tyler Reddick, and Noah Gragson transitioning to the Cup Series after stints with the team. Kvapil and Pollard’s recent performances have proven their mettle, leaving Earnhardt hopeful for more opportunities, contingent on sponsorships.
